ALUMINUM WHEEL PRECAUTIONS

D When installing aluminum wheels, check that the wheel nuts
Otherwise, an
are tight after driving your vehicle the first 1600 km (1000
miles).
D If you have rotated, repaired, or changed your tires, check
that the wheel nuts are still tight after driving 1600 km (1000
miles).
D When using tire chains, be careful not to damage the
aluminum wheels.
D Use only the Lexus wheel nuts and wrench designed for
your aluminum wheels.
D When balancing your wheels, use only Lexus balance
weights or equivalent and a plastic or rubber hammer.
D As with any wheel, periodically check your aluminum
wheels for damage. If damaged, replace immediately.
